New Bedford Police Art Exhibition on September 12th

image_pdfimage_print

The New Bedford Police Art Exhibition will be held from 5-9pm during the next AHA! on September 12th, 2013. The public is invited to the police station in downtown New Bedford on 572 Pleasant Street. Several officers will be exhibiting their works and collecting donations for “Cops For Kids With Cancer” by selling a limited edition art print. They will be showing a new piece created as a collaboration between 5 police officers; Officer Jason Viera – photographer, Officer Yesenia Miranda-Santiago – Model, Officer Elvin Ramos – Artist, Officer Charlie Perry – Poet, and Lieutenant Scott Carola – Artist. There will also be live poetry readings. Full details: https://www.facebook.com/events/651752834842474/
